Christina Delgado comes from an extensive background in the veterinary medicine industry. Today she works as a multi-clinic manager for two hospitals as well as being the management coach for her division, spanning across three states. Christina describes her management technique as Servant Leadership.

Servant Leadership is all about empowering each individual to be their best and get what they need. For Christina, her people are her priority. She leads her team with their interests and needs at the forefront. As someone who has been in many positions across the community, she is a manager who knows what it’s like to be managed and that gives her a unique advantage when it comes to supporting her team.

Veterinary Medicine is certainly not all rainbows and butterflies, even in the best hospitals there will be difficult, busy, chaotic days. The key is that these days are not happening every day and your team knows you will support them through that. The foundation for this is a cohesive team and a positive culture. A cohesive team means that every member has flow and efficiency and is cross-trained to reduce bottlenecking during chaos. And culture as Christina says is more than just laughing at work, it’s every member of the team working well together and feeling supported beyond the busy day.

Christina has a great message for leaders about the value of investing in your team. If you’re a struggling leader and looking for mentorship, you can reach out to Christina Delgado on LinkedIn. We are all in this together!
